Wastewater treatment after flue gas scrubbing: purify, evaporate, recover reusable materials.

After multi-stage purification, the effluent from flue gas scrubbing can safely be discharged into sewer systems. Another possibility is to evaporate the water so as to concentrate its dissolved substances sufficiently that they can be reused as industrial salts. The residual salts generated as by-product are landfilled. When a spray drier is used, the neutralized wastewater evaporates in the hot flue gas stream to form a solid residue.
Depending on the economic situation in terms of additional recycling, our processes can also be used to recover useful materials such as gypsum and hydrochloric acid from the scrubbing water.
